*Innocent Until Proven Guilty?*

That means everybody in jail before the are seen in court are innocent? So we jail the innocent. Okay on your first court date you will be asked whether you plead guilty or not guilty. Once the entire court case has been completed you will have been found either guilty or not guilty. No one gets to be found innocent. They will be found not guilty, which would leave the question why do they even say innocent until proven guilty?

I guess it just sounds nice. *

***Cell Phones...***

  Rules about cell phones being brought into the courthouse. Different places have different rules, our local courthouse will tell you to turn around and take it back to your vehicle. However lawyers, caseworkers, DSS workers, district attorney, bailiff, even the judge have their cell phones.

**Okay fine I get it regular people will be irresponsible with their cell phones while all these professionals will keep it professional?**

I have seen a judge snickering while reading her cell phone. I've seen many DSS workers playing Candy Crush. And is it just a bit unfair that they can Google something if they have a question but a defendant can't?*

  **Comfort level**

I can't speak for everybody but I know I'm rather uncomfortable in court. Whether it be from the old wooden hard seats, just wondering what the outcome of the case, uneasy with people in the courtroom that you dont know and so on.  Then you get up to the judge and because of your discomfort level you easily forget important things that you needed to say. 

Now as far as the DA the judge and all other court officials, their comfort levels are much different, some of them went to school to do this oh, some of them love their job and want to be there, some of them do it everyday, but mostly all of them usually work together they see each other on a daily basis but know how to speak with each other. The defendant, especially someone completely new to the system might not know how that County does their line up the beginning of the court day. In this County if it's your first appearance you're supposed to get in line with other dependents that's lined up wrapping around the room. If you don't know this then you won't do it and if you don't do this your case will be heard at the end of the day.

***Parking...***

It's definitely not set up for anyone's convenience. If you do happen to find a parking space close to your building the meter will be for 30 minutes to 2-hour Max. So what does this mean for defendants that are there alone with a car? Either get a ticket or get out there move their vehicle to a different parking space so it starts over while risking their name being called and being issued a failure to appear.*
